Not too sure really about this one. Yes, it's a place to stay, the kids loved the pool and the staff seemed nice enough - but all in all, nothing to write home about.
We arrived in the evening and were seen to pretty promptly, given our key and directions to our 'apartment'. When we opened the door, we thought it was ok. But just ok. We've stayed in better and cleaner and much nicer presented apartments. The main room consisted of two sofas already made up as beds for the two little ones, a small balcony area and a kitchenette. There was a standard size sink, drainer, cupboards and fridge. On top of one of the counters was a two ring 'cooker' - like one of those small camping stoves but without the grill. We had a kettle, 2 large plates, 2 bowls, 3 saucers, 4 small cups and saucers, 4 glasses, 1 saucepan and 1 frying pan. There was also basic, and I mean 'basic' cutlery in the drawer. We were told that we could hire a toaster! Although we booked self catering, we did expect a little more 'self-catering' facilities than what we got. The bedroom consisted of fitted wardrobes, dressing table, two single beds pushed together, bedside tables. There was an air conditioning unit in each room - you have to pay 6 Euros per day each for one week. A bit steep, we thought. The apartments have a supermarket, bar areas, restaurants and laundry facilities.
Like I say, these apartments are ok to get your head down - as long as you check for cockroaches first - we had a couple of little visitors every so often. They aren't the cleanest, they are quite shabby looking and have a 70s feel about them. The reception area is the nicest part but after that you've done. My kids did enjoy the pool - although I didn't see it cleaned once while we were there.
The apartments are in Pernera. It's a small area but quite nice. You can walk into Protaras along the boardwalk - at night it's a beautiful walk. We caught the bus back - but just be aware, we were told they run every 20 mins at night but it was usually around every 45 mins. Single tickets cost 1 Euro. If you get a taxi, make sure you discuss and agree a price before you get in the taxi. One taxi driver tried to charge us 10 Euros from Protaras - we knocked him down to 6 - which is pretty reasonable as he dropped my sister and her husband off at their hotel first then took us to ours.
We went on two trips - Troodos mountains and The Black Pearl - I can honestly recommend both - and girls, if you like Johnny Depp - you're in for a treat!! And the kids loved it too!
Overall, it was a great holiday - the accommodation was a big let-down though.

just got back from a 1week [27/7-4/8/10]self catering hol at the windmilld apartment, very relaxing holiday, weather fantasic, here's just a couple of pointers which may b of use if you are going here
1-food and drink a bit pricy local beer 2.50euro cocktails 4euro meals start abot 8euro for one course you can get a basic set 3course menu for 10/12euro
2- theres plenty of places to eat Italian/chinese/steak houses to name a few
3- beach gets rather busy cannot move on it over the week ends
4- there is a chap who does suba diving/snorklleing at the apartments for a reasonable price hubbie and son went said it was well worth the money 15euro each for snorklling
5-air-conditioning is a MUST its 6euro PER UNIT per night so if you hav a one bed apartment (2units in it} which we did it works at 12euro per night BUT hav a look at the unti first as i discovered you can over ride the unit by switching it on at the wall, wait a few mins, when the light comes on just flick the panel down on the front and press the buttons on it, some times it was the left button twice sometimes you just held it in it works like a tele does wen you hav lost the remote control or you could take a multi remote control from home to see if that works i save myself 70euro
6- some of the staff are a bit rude to younger people, but over all the staff were quite pleasent.
7- the entertainment in the evening at the windmill is first class dont miss the robbie williams tribute and drag artist
thats it hope some of this info helps HAPPY HOLIDAYS

Stayed here for 10 nights from 18th July 2011 - 28th July 2011 with my boyfriend on a self catering basis. Booked the holiday expecting basic accomodation which is what we got.
We arrived quite late in the evening and were seen to at the reception area straight away where we were asked to fill out a form and then given our key. We were just told where our block was (block 7) by the lady at reception and were then left to find it by ourselves. Obviously we had never been here before so had no clue which way to go. A gentleman working there then asked one of the young children to show us to our block, which we thought was a bit strange. The child showed us to our block but not our actual apartment, so we spent a further 10 minutes going up and down the stairs looking for our room only to find that our apartment was up some stairs at the side of the block, it was pitch black and no lighting so we didn't even realise it was there. The room was basic, which was fine because that's what we had paid for and don't usually spend much time in our room on holiday anyway. The decor was quite dated but seemed to be clean enough. Although we were self catering we always choose to eat out, but if we did want to make food in the room there aren't many facilities to do so. The main light in our room didn't work, we never reported it but on our last day I also heard someone else complaining that lights in their room weren't working. We paid about 55 euros for our air conditioning and 16 euros for the safety box which is kept at reception.
We spent most of our days by the pool which was a decent size, but the pool water is so strong with chlorine so if you're wearing a white bikini or shorts they will turn yellow! The staff seem to just leave you to it by the pool and there is no lifeguard on duty. Most days there were still sunbeds available by 11-11:30 so no need to rush to make sure you get one. We ate breakfast in the restaurant most mornings too, the food was fine but the staff weren't very happy or friendly!
The beach is about a 10 minute walk away from the hotel, but isn't very big and I was disappointed because I have stayed in Nissi Beach in the past and the beaches there were so impressive, but the beaches near this hotel are nothing to shout about.
The hotel is amongst restuarants, bars and pubs, but we found the area of Pernera too quiet and a bit boring. Would have preferred to stay somewhere a bit more lively so went into Ayia Napa and Protaras a couple of nights. There is a bus stop right outside the hotel and costs 1 euro for the bus which takes you through Protaras, Napa and to the waterpark. The bus does get so busy though and is supposed to come every half hour which isn't always the case especially at the weekend. The entertainment at the hotel in the evening was really poor, the only one worth seeing is the Michael Jackson act.
We were really disappointed with the staff at the hotel. They really seemed uninterested and irritated whenever you ask them something. The family who run the hotel have children who just seem to run around all day, they were often using the computers or on the pool table messing around when we wanted to use them. They seemend to just get in the way of everything, even at night when there were entertainers on stage the kids would keep running across and into the DJ box. One day my boyfriend was in the bar watching the football and there was a full blown argument between the hotel manager and one of the bar stuff, they were shouting and swearing at each other in front of everyone, then straight after that argument he witnessed another argument with the hotel manager and another memeber of staff. Doesn't seem too promising if the staff aren't happy!
If you book the holiday through Olympic Holidays the rep is hardly at the hotel. We weren't told about any welcome meeting and she didn't come to check on us to see if everything was ok. She comes into the hotel for about half an hour a day. Not very promising if you have a major problem or query!!
Finally on the last 2 days we found 2 cockroaches in our room, so we were glad that is was time to go home!
Overall I would not recommend this hotel and would not come back to this area of Cyprus. It is more suited to families and people who aren't too fussed about nightlife, but even then I think there are better hotels you can stay at for the money you pay. Had a good holiday because we made it enjoyable but was not helped by Windmills at all!
